In "Detective Donut," readers follow the adventures of a clever and resourceful character named Detective Donut, who is on a mission to solve a tasty mystery in the town of Sweetville. When a beloved bakery’s secret recipe goes missing, Detective Donut must use his keen observation skills and quick thinking to find the culprit. Along the way, he gathers clues and interrogates colorful characters, all while teaching readers valuable lessons about problem-solving and teamwork. With engaging illustrations and an entertaining plot, the story encourages young readers to think critically and fosters a love for reading.
